I think I understand somewhat of what you are saying..you want to hook 2 liths in series and then the third in parallel to the first 2. If this is right it cant be done as the 2 that are hooked in series will have a higher voltage than the 3rd you hook up in parallel. The 2 in series will discharge into the 3rd and probably blow it up (or at least overheat it and ruin it)
